Psalm 119:49-72
English Standard Version
Zayin
49 Remember (A)your word to your servant,
in which you have made me (B)hope.
50 This is (C)my comfort in my affliction,
that your promise (D)gives me life.
51 (E)The insolent utterly deride me,
but I do not (F)turn away from your law.
52 When I think of your rules from of old,
I take comfort, O Lord.
53 (G)Hot indignation seizes me because of the wicked,
who forsake your law.
54 Your statutes have been my songs
in the house of my (H)sojourning.
55 I (I)remember your name in the night, O Lord,
and keep your law.
56 This blessing has fallen to me,
that (J)I have kept your precepts.
Heth
57 (K)The Lord is my portion;
I promise to keep your words.
58 I (L)entreat your favor with all my heart;
be gracious to me (M)according to your promise.
59 When I (N)think on my ways,
I turn my feet to your testimonies;
60 I hasten and do not delay
to keep your commandments.
61 Though (O)the cords of the wicked ensnare me,
I do not (P)forget your law.
62 At (Q)midnight I rise to praise you,
because of your (R)righteous rules.
63 (S)I am a companion of all who fear you,
of those who keep your precepts.
64 (T)The earth, O Lord, is full of your steadfast love;
(U)teach me your statutes!
Teth
65 You have dealt well with your servant,
O Lord, (V)according to your word.
66 Teach me (W)good judgment and knowledge,
for I believe in your commandments.
67 (X)Before I was afflicted I went astray,
but now I keep your word.
68 (Y)You are good and do good;
(Z)teach me your statutes.
69 (AA)The insolent (AB)smear me with lies,
but with my whole heart I (AC)keep your precepts;
70 their heart is unfeeling (AD)like fat,
but I (AE)delight in your law.
71 It is (AF)good for me that I was afflicted,
that I might learn your statutes.
72 (AG)The law of your mouth is better to me
than thousands of gold and silver pieces.
Psalm 119:49-72
New International Version
ז Zayin
49 Remember your word(A) to your servant,
for you have given me hope.(B)
50 My comfort in my suffering is this:
Your promise preserves my life.(C)
51 The arrogant mock me(D) unmercifully,
but I do not turn(E) from your law.
52 I remember,(F) Lord, your ancient laws,
and I find comfort in them.
53 Indignation grips me(G) because of the wicked,
who have forsaken your law.(H)
54 Your decrees are the theme of my song(I)
wherever I lodge.
55 In the night, Lord, I remember(J) your name,
that I may keep your law.(K)
56 This has been my practice:
I obey your precepts.(L)
ח Heth
57 You are my portion,(M) Lord;
I have promised to obey your words.(N)
58 I have sought(O) your face with all my heart;
be gracious to me(P) according to your promise.(Q)
59 I have considered my ways(R)
and have turned my steps to your statutes.
60 I will hasten and not delay
to obey your commands.(S)
61 Though the wicked bind me with ropes,
I will not forget(T) your law.
62 At midnight(U) I rise to give you thanks
for your righteous laws.(V)
63 I am a friend to all who fear you,(W)
to all who follow your precepts.(X)
64 The earth is filled with your love,(Y) Lord;
teach me your decrees.(Z)
ט Teth
65 Do good(AA) to your servant
according to your word,(AB) Lord.
66 Teach me knowledge(AC) and good judgment,
for I trust your commands.
67 Before I was afflicted(AD) I went astray,(AE)
but now I obey your word.(AF)
68 You are good,(AG) and what you do is good;
teach me your decrees.(AH)
69 Though the arrogant have smeared me with lies,(AI)
I keep your precepts with all my heart.
70 Their hearts are callous(AJ) and unfeeling,
but I delight in your law.
71 It was good for me to be afflicted(AK)
so that I might learn your decrees.
72 The law from your mouth is more precious to me
than thousands of pieces of silver and gold.(AL)
